The location

Situated in one of the most fascinating neighborhoods of the city, Ba’Ghetto is located in via del Portico d’Ottavia, the main street of the Jewish Ghetto, a little pearl in the heart of the city center.

Here you can have a meal outdoor in the splendid atmosphere of the zone, amusing yourself with the monument that Emperor Augustus constructed in honor of his sister, the famous Portico d’Ottavia of which in the past, marked a boundary which the Jews could not crossover at night, but also a place where until the previous century was allocated for “cottio”, one singular avenue for auction sales of …

The cuisine 

The cuisine offers the best of the Roman, Jewish and Middle Eastern traditions, offering dishes that bring us back to the territory and origins with careful attention to the raw materials and which are able to satisfy every palate. Despite being a kosher meat restaurant, there is no shortage of vegetarian options and the absence of lactose allows everyone to enjoy delicious desserts.
